Including hieradata in your controlrepo is a common practice recommended
now by Puppet. See
http://garylarizza.com/blog/2015/11/16/workflows-evolved-even-besterer-practices/
for an explanation of why and https://github.com/puppetlabs/control-repo
for an example layout.
